WebS-waves are shear waves, which move particles perpendicular to their direction of propagation. They can propagate through solid rocks because these rocks have … WebS-waves are shear waves, which move particles perpendicular to their direction of propagation. They can propagate through solid rocks because these rocks have enough shear strength. The shear strength is one of the forces that hold the rock together, preventing it from falling into pieces. Liquids lack shear strength.
